Transaction 746318eb3166ece8549f67d15a7627f67b908228f45777a78cec0888639ed56c

1 Input
2 Outputs
  • 746318eb3166ece8549f67d15a7627f67b908228f45777a78cec0888639ed56c:0
  • value  45000000
    address  3EaUTW2TNfeXXpthU1eqmPawUd9yVBzrCn
  • 746318eb3166ece8549f67d15a7627f67b908228f45777a78cec0888639ed56c:1
  • value  325424594
    address  3L54jQw4zN2EzzgptrMDdYhDMxmoy6pg3Z